Sustainability has become a major focus for governments, businesses, and consumers around the world. As concerns about climate change, resource management, and environmental impact continue growing, technology companies are developing innovative solutions designed to support a more sustainable future.
Renewable energy remains one of the most important areas of green technology development. Advances in solar panels, wind turbines, and energy storage systems are making clean energy more accessible and affordable. These technologies help reduce dependence on fossil fuels while supporting global sustainability goals.
Battery technology has experienced significant progress in recent years. Improved battery performance supports electric vehicles, renewable energy storage, and portable electronics. Researchers are working to develop batteries with higher energy density, faster charging capabilities, and longer operational lifespans.
Smart energy management systems are helping organizations optimize resource usage. Using sensors, artificial intelligence, and advanced analytics, businesses can monitor energy consumption in real time and identify opportunities for efficiency improvements. These systems reduce costs while minimizing environmental impact.
Electric vehicles continue gaining popularity as automotive manufacturers expand their product offerings. Advances in charging infrastructure and battery technology are making EVs more practical for consumers and businesses alike. Many governments are supporting adoption through incentives and infrastructure investments.
The construction industry is embracing sustainable building technologies. Smart buildings use connected systems to optimize heating, cooling, lighting, and water usage. Energy-efficient designs help reduce operating costs while improving environmental performance.
Agriculture is also benefiting from green technology innovations. Precision farming systems use sensors, drones, and data analytics to improve crop management and reduce resource consumption. These technologies help farmers increase productivity while minimizing environmental impact.
Water conservation has become another important focus area. Advanced monitoring systems, smart irrigation technologies, and water recycling solutions help organizations manage resources more effectively. These innovations are particularly valuable in regions facing water scarcity challenges.
Artificial intelligence is playing an increasingly important role in sustainability initiatives. AI systems can analyze environmental data, optimize energy usage, and support climate modeling efforts. These capabilities enable organizations to make more informed decisions regarding resource management and environmental protection.
Circular economy principles are influencing technology development as well. Companies are designing products with recycling, reuse, and sustainability in mind. Efforts to reduce waste and recover valuable materials are helping create more environmentally responsible supply chains.
Investors are increasingly supporting green technology companies, recognizing both environmental benefits and economic opportunities. Funding for clean energy, sustainable infrastructure, and environmental innovation continues growing worldwide.
The transition toward sustainability will require ongoing collaboration between governments, businesses, researchers, and consumers. Technology alone cannot solve environmental challenges, but it can provide powerful tools that support positive change.
As innovation continues accelerating, green technologies will play a central role in creating a more sustainable and resilient future. Organizations that embrace these solutions will be better positioned to meet environmental goals while remaining competitive in an evolving global economy.
